32 lawyers booked for IHC rowdyism Bar associations denounce civic authority for demolishing chambers Lawyers stage protest against the demolition of their chambers at Islamabad katcheri, here on Monday. PHOTO: Express ISLAMABAD: A case has been registered against 32 lawyers, including four women law practitioners, for storming the block of the Islamabad High Court (IHC) chief justice and vandalising it. The FIR registered at the Ramna police station includes Section 7 of the Anti-Terrorism Act besides mob attack causing a threat to life, vandalism, disrupting peace and other relevant clauses of the Pakistan Penal Code. The Capital Development Authority (CDA) had razed illegal structures built on the premises of the District and Sessions Court (DSC) in the wee hours of Monday. The chambers were constructed on the footpath along with the iron grills outside the court of the district and sessions judge. ....
January 10, 2021 After leaving his job as a school teacher, Kakaji Sanober Hussain Momand waged a long struggle against the British Kakaji Sanober Hussain Momand, the freedom fighter, waged a long struggle against the British in the Tribal Areas. He was born in January 1897 at Kazha Wala, a village near Peshawar. After matriculation from Islamia College, Peshawar, he joined government service as a school teacher in Bazi Khel area. However, he soon left the job and started his journey to resist imperialism. He joined the Khudai Khidmatgar Tehreek, led by Bacha Khan, a staunch follower of Mohandas Gandhi and adherent to his philosophy of non-violence. However, Kakaji soon parted ways with the movement, concluding that a strategy of non-violence would allow the British to strengthen their stranglehold on the subcontinent rather than forcing them to leave. ....
